基于IITC的遥感地质学教育技术——以“遥感地质学”课件及网络课程为例

摘    要:以IITC(Integrating Information Technology into the Curriculum——信息技术与课程整合)理论和影像数据库为基础,采用情境引导法、天-地一体化对比分析法、多源信息集成法、虚拟实验法和超时空互动分析法,通过动画、视频虚拟实验,创建数字可视化"遥感地质学"教学环境,激发学生的兴趣,加快对其知识理解和技术运用。
